Coffee makers are becoming increasingly sophisticated, with advanced technologies that allow for precise control over the brewing process. This is particularly evident in the area of temperature control, which plays a crucial role in shaping the flavor profile of the final product.
Temperature control is a critical aspect of brewing coffee. Different coffee beans and brewing methods require specific temperature ranges to bring out their unique flavor profiles. The ideal temperature range for brewing coffee is between 195°F and 205°F, with a sweet spot of around 200°F.
The temperature of the brewing water affects the extraction of the coffee’s flavors and oils. If the water is too hot, it can burn the coffee and result in a bitter taste, while water that is too cold can lead to under-extraction and a weak flavor.
| Brewing Method | Ideal Temperature Range |
| — | — |
| Drip Brewer | 195°F – 205°F |
| French Press | 200°F – 208°F |
| Pour-Over | 195°F – 205°F |

Coffee Maker Maintenance
Regular maintenance is crucial for your coffee maker’s overall performance and longevity. Neglecting cleaning and descaling procedures can lead to limescale buildup, bacterial growth, and potentially even affect the taste of your coffee. It’s essential to dedicate some time to upkeep your coffee maker to ensure it continues to brew perfect cups of coffee.
Cleaning
Cleaning your coffee maker involves removing any old coffee oils and residue that can affect the taste of your coffee. Start by descaling your coffee maker (more on this later) and then proceed with the steps below:
- Unplug your coffee maker and let it cool down.
- Remove any parts like the carafe, filters, and brew basket for thorough cleaning.
- Mix equal parts water and white vinegar in the water reservoir and run a brewing cycle. This helps remove mineral deposits and coffee oils.
- Rinse the parts and the water reservoir thoroughly with clean water.
- Dry all parts with a soft cloth to prevent water spots.
It’s recommended to clean your coffee maker every 1-3 months, depending on usage.
Descaling
Descaling is a crucial process to remove mineral deposits that can affect your coffee maker’s performance. If you live in an area with hard water, descaling your coffee maker every 3-6 months is essential.
- Purchase a descaling solution or a mixture of equal parts water and white vinegar (if using the vinegar method).
- Follow the manufacturer’s instructions for descaling, usually involving running a cycle with the solution or vinegar mixture.
- Rinse the coffee maker thoroughly with clean water after descaling.
Descaling will help prevent limescale buildup, ensure proper water flow, and maintain your coffee maker’s overall performance.
Troubleshooting
Common issues with coffee makers include leaky tubes, clogged brew baskets, and error codes. Here are some troubleshooting tips:
- Leaky tubes: Inspect the tubes for any visible damage or blockages. If damaged, replace the tube. If clogged, try cleaning with a pipe cleaner or replacing the tube.
- Clogged brew basket: Remove and clean the brew basket with soap and warm water. Rinse thoroughly and replace.
- Error codes: Consult your user manual or manufacturer’s website for error code meanings and troubleshooting steps.
It’s essential to address any issues promptly to prevent further complications and maintain your coffee maker’s performance.
